About the Role
Johnson Controls designs, manufactures, installs, and services integrated fire alarm, suppression, security, and communications systems. We are seeking a Preventive Maintenance Agreement (PMA) Service Sales Executive to promote and sell fire inspection and service agreements for commercial building systems such as fire alarms, suppression, sprinklers, extinguishers, kitchen hoods, and other fire protection assets. The role involves determining customer needs, developing sales strategies, closing sales to meet plan objectives, and maintaining an active proposal backlog supported by building surveys. You will establish contact with prospects, qualify potential buyers, and schedule sales calls while leveraging marketing strategies. Expertise will be built in one or more vertical markets and geographic territories, mastering fire code requirements to guide customers toward our service offerings. What You Bring
The ideal candidate possesses excellent communication, persuasion, and closing skills, and can handle a variety of sales situations with minimal supervision. A bachelor’s degree in a technical or business discipline is preferred, along with one to three years of verifiable sales experience in a related field. We offer a competitive salary and commission plan, 15 days of paid vacation in the first year, and a comprehensive benefits package that includes 401(k), medical, dental, and vision coverage available from day one. Employees enjoy extensive product and on‑the‑job training, cross‑training opportunities, outstanding resources, a collaborative team environment, and a dedication to safety through our Zero Harm policy. The position offers a base salary range of $60,400 to $90,000, plus commissions tied to project, quarterly, and annual margins.
